WebPart two of this nine-part documentary series by filmmaker Ken Burns about the history of baseball in America, narrated by John Chancellor. Each part or "inning" represents an era of the sport's history. The story is told through archival photos and film footage, as well as the words of those who contributed to the game as read by various ... Ward, hardcover book This is a great table top companion book to the Ken Burns PBS series about baseball and the American way of life. It has hundreds of photos, many of them historical old photos of the stadiums, the great players, old cities and sand lots where baseball has been played.
